3. Auditor’s Responsibility
Our responsibility is to express an opinion on these financial statements based on our
audit. We conducted our audit in accordance with Sri Lanka Auditing Standards.
Those standards require that we comply with ethical requirements and plan and
perform the audit to obtain reasonable assurance whether the financial statements
are free from material misstatement.
An audit involves performing procedures to obtain audit evidence about the
amounts and disclosures in the financial statements. The procedures selected depend
on the auditor’s judgment, including the assessment of the risks of material
misstatement of the financial statements, whether due to fraud or error. In making
those risk assessments, the auditor considers internal control relevant to the entity’s
preparation of the financial statements that give a true and fair view in order to
design audit procedures that are appropriate in the circumstances, but not for the
purpose of expressing an opinion on the effectiveness of the entity’s internal control.
An audit also includes evaluating the appropriateness of accounting policies used
and the reasonableness of accounting estimates made by the Board, as well as
evaluating the overall presentation of the financial statements.
We believe that the audit evidence we have obtained is sufficient and appropriate to
provide a basis for our audit opinion.

2.1.6. Taxation
Income Tax comprises current and deferred tax. Income Tax expense is recognized in the Income Statement except to the extent that it relates to items recognized directly in equity in which case it is recognized in Equity.
(a) Current Taxes
The provision for Income Tax is based on the elements of Income and Expenditure as reported in the Financial Statements and computed in accordance with the provisions of the Inland Revenue Act. No.10 of 2006 and subsequent amendments thereon.
(b) Deferred Taxation
Deferred tax is recognized using the liability method, providing for temporary differences between the carrying amounts of assets and liabilities for financial reporting purposes and the amounts used for taxation purposes. Deferred tax is measured at the tax rates that are expected to be applied to the temporary differences when they reverse, based on the laws that have been enacted or substantively enacted by the reporting date.
A deferred tax asset is recognized for all temporary differences and carried forward of unused tax losses to the extent that it is probable that future taxable profits will be available against which such temporary differences and carried forward tax losses can be utilized. Deferred tax assets are reviewed at each reporting date and are reduced to the extent that it is no longer probable that the related tax benefit will be realized.

FOR THE YEAR ENDED 31ST MARCH, 2016 2.1.7. Foreign Currency Conversion
All foreign exchange transactions are converted in to Sri Lanka Rupees, which is the reporting currency at the rates of exchange at the time, the transactions were effected. Monetary assets and liabilities denominated in foreign currencies are translated in to Sri Lankan Rupee equivalents using year end closing foreign exchange rates. Non monetary assets and liabilities are translated using exchange rates that existed when the values were determined. The resulting losses are accounted for in the Income Statement.
2.1.8. Borrowing Cost
Borrowing costs are recognized as an expense in the period in which they are incurred, except where borrowing costs are directly attributable to the acquisition.
2.2. Valuation of Assets and their Measurement Basis
2.2.1. Inventories
Inventories are valued at cost or net realizable value whichever is lower; the general basis on which cost is determined is as follows:
Inventory items other than finished goods and work in progress have been valued at FIFO basis.
Finished goods and work in progress have been valued at factory cost which includes all direct expenditure and production overhead at normal level of activity.
2.2.2. Trade and Other Receivables
Trade receivables are stated at the amounts they are estimated to realize net of provisions for bad and doubtful debts.
2.2.3. Cash and Cash Equivalents
Cash and cash equivalents are defined as cash in hand, demand deposits and short term highly liquid investments, readily convertible to known amounts of cash and subject to insignificant risk of changes in value.
For the purpose of cash flow statement, cash and cash equivalents consist of cash in hand and deposits in banks.

2.2.4. Property, Plant & Equipment
(a) Cost and Valuation
Items of property, plant and equipment are measured at cost less accumulated depreciation and any accumulated impairment losses. Depreciation is charged so as to allocate the cost of assets less their residual values over their estimated useful lives. Depreciation is calculated by using a written down value method on cost for Buildings, Plant Machinery and Equipment, Lab equipment, fire extinguisher, moulds & dies and electric equipment in order to write off such amounts over the following estimated useful lives. Straight-line basis is used for furniture and fittings, office equipment and computers. The principal annual rates used are,
Building 10.00% Plant and Machinery & Equipment 27.82% Furniture and Fittings 20.00% Office Equipment 20.00% Lab Equipment 13.91% Computers 20.00% Other Equipment (Fire Extinguishers & 13.91% Electrical Equipment) Moulds & Dies 40.00%
Provision is made from the date the assets are put to use.
(b) Restoration Costs
Expenditure incurred on repairs on or maintenance of property, plant and equipment in order to restore or maintain the future economic benefits expected from originally assessed standard of performance is recognized as an expense when incurred.
(c) Impairment of Assets At each reporting date, property, plant and equipment, intangible assets, and investments in associates are reviewed to determine whether there is any indication that those assets have suffered an impairment loss. If there is an indication of possible impairment, the recoverable amount of any affected asset (or group of related assets) is estimated and compared with its carrying amount. If estimated recoverable amount is lower, the carrying amount is reduced to its estimated recoverable amount, and an impairment loss is recognized immediately in profit or loss.
Contd…(09)
Page (09) MRF LANKA (PVT) LIMITED NOTES TO THE FINANCIAL STATEMENTS
FOR THE YEAR ENDED 31ST MARCH, 2016 Impairment of Assets (Contd…)
Similarly, at each reporting date, inventories are assessed for impairment by comparing the carrying amount of each item of inventory (or group of similar items) with its selling price less costs to complete and sell. If an item of inventory (or group of similar items) is impaired, its carrying amount is reduced to selling price less costs to complete and sell, and an impairment loss is recognized immediately in profit or loss.
If an impairment loss subsequently reverses, the carrying amount of the asset (or group of related assets) is increased to the revised estimate of its recoverable amount (selling price less costs to complete and sell, in the case of inventories), but not in excess of the amount that would have been determined had no impairment loss been recognized for the asset (group of related assets) in previous years. A reversal of an impairment loss is recognized immediately in profit or loss.

2.3. Financial instruments
2.3.1. Trade and other receivables and cash and cash equivalents
These financial assets are recognized initially at the transaction price. Subsequently they are measured at amortized cost using the effective interest method, less provision for impairment. Sales are made on normal credit terms and trade receivables do not bear interest.
Where there is objective evidence that the carrying amounts of receivables are not recoverable, an impairment loss is recognized in profit or loss.
2.3.2. Other short-term financial assets
Other short-term financial assets comprise investments in equity securities and fixed deposits. They are recognized initially at transaction price. After initial recognition, investments in equities that are publicly traded or for which the fair value can be measured reliably, are measured at fair value with changes in fair value recognized in profit or loss. Other equity investments are measured at cost less any impairment.
Contd…(10)
Page (10) MRF LANKA (PVT) LIMITED NOTES TO THE FINANCIAL STATEMENTS
FOR THE YEAR ENDED 31ST MARCH, 2016
2.3.3. Financial liabilities
The Company’s financial liabilities include borrowings and trade and other payables. Financial liabilities are recognized initially at transaction price. After initial recognition they are measured at amortized cost using the effective interest method. Trade payables are on normal credit terms and do not bear interest.
2.4. Employee benefits
2.4.1. Defined Contribution Plans
A defined contribution plan is a post-employment benefit plan under which an entity pays fixed contribution into a separate entity and will have no legal or constructive obligation to pay further amounts. Obligations for contribution to Employee Provident and Employee Trust Funds covering all employees are recognized as an expense in profit or loss as incurred. The Company contributes 12% and 3% of gross emoluments of Employees as Provident Fund and Trust Fund contribution respectively.
2.4.2. Defined Benefit Plans
A defined benefit plan is a post-employment benefit plan other than a defined contribution plan. The defined benefit obligation is measured using the projected unit credit method. The present value of the defined benefit obligation is determined by discounting the estimated future payments by reference to market yields at the reporting date on high-quality corporate bonds that are denominated in the currency in which the benefits will be paid, and that have terms to maturity approximating to the terms of the related liability.
The liability is not externally funded nor actuarially valued.
Company has used following assumptions in arriving its retirement benefit liability. Discount Rate 12% Annual Salary Increment Rate 15% Staff Retirement Age 55 years

2.5.1. Revenue Recognition
Revenue is recognized to the extent that it is probable that the economic benefits will flow to the Company and the revenue and associated costs incurred or to be incurred can be reliably measured. Revenue is measured at the fair value of the consideration received or receivable, net of trade discounts and sales taxes. The following specific criteria are used for the purpose of recognizing of revenue.
Contd…(11)
Page (11) MRF LANKA (PVT) LIMITED NOTES TO THE FINANCIAL STATEMENTS
FOR THE YEAR ENDED 31ST MARCH, 2016
Revenue Recognition (Contd…..)
(a) Sale of Goods
Revenue from sale of goods is recognized when the significant risks and rewards of ownership of the goods have passed to the buyer; with the Company retaining neither continuing managerial involvement to the degree usually associated with ownership nor effective control over the goods sold.
(b) Interest Income
Interest Income is recognized on Cash basis.
2.5.2. Expenditure Recognition
Expenditures is recognized in the Income Statement on the basis of a direct association between the cost incurred and the earning of specific items of income. All expenditure incurred in the running of the business and in maintaining the Property, Plant and Equipment in a state of efficiency has been charged to income in arriving at the profit for the year.
2.6. Cash Flow Statement
The Cash Flow Statement has been prepared using the “Indirect Method” in accordance with section 07 of Sri Lanka Financial Reporting Standard for SMEs. (“Cash Flow Statements”). Cash and Cash Equivalent consists of cash in hand and deposit in banks net of outstanding bank overdrafts.
Interest paid is classified as operating cash flows, which interest received is classified as investing cash flows, for the purpose of presentation of the Cash Flow Statement, reported based on the indirect method.
